FITTING:
Yes, the application of the film requires patience besides some luck. The display should be with a microfiber cloth (not supplied) are scrupulously cleaned. One should sit at a place not dusty and best also wait before until the ambient air has settled down in order not to disturb the dust. Then you go with slow movements, clean hands and rolled up sleeves to work. With a little practice it works then actually surprisingly good. You should plan, however, that you will do anyway least the first film unusable. At this price, it does however also not particularly hurt, most still have a second package in reserve. For me it worked absolutely perfect after the 2nd test very well and after the 3rd attempt. The back has the same even after sitting really perfect on the first try.

Display quality
The most important thing: Yes, the display loses under this film. However, not on brilliance (ie brightness and color), but its sharpness. The fine grain of the film is simply its bright display "in the way" and the presentation of works by equally fine-grained. The exact drawings of the Retina Display To prevent loss unfortunately. However, that really falls only from close up, in everyday life is quickly forgotten, because luminosity and contrast are fully retained with me. I can also detect any Farbbeinträchtigung - white remains white, it seems nothing doer yellowed discolored. Very nice. Pure sharpness Technically, the display approaches, however, a normal LCD monitor with a matt surface, which impairs grain just the sharp edges. In favor of better usability and, in my opinion, more noble appearance but I can live with it.
